(This story is set in Ancient Greece) Cassandra Claire has always been the brightest person. She can put smiles on people's faces by just walking into the room. If you saw her, you would think she has the perfect life, but that's not the case. She has been forced into marriage by her father to a man she does not love and never will. One day she runs from her house into a forest and stumbles upon a river, there she meets a man who changes her life. The question is will it change for the best or for the worst. Follow Cassandra on a ride full of love, hate and a decision that will change her life forever. Hi everyone, this is my first book and I thought I would try it out. This story is a forbidden romance between a peasant and a God.
